Key Responsibilities
Review, verify, and approve label artwork, carton text, and packaging content for nutraceutical supplements and Ayurvedic products in accordance with the dosage form, applicable regulatory guidelines, Recommended Dietary Allowance (RDA) values, statutory declarations, ingredient listings, nutritional information, warnings, storage conditions, and usage instructions.
Conduct routine in-process quality inspections during manufacturing and packaging operations to ensure strict compliance with approved specifications,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), and established quality standards.
Maintain and control all Quality Assurance documentation, including Batch Manufacturing Records (BMR), Batch Packing Records (BPR),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), deviation reports, CAPA documentation.
Coordinate and represent the Quality Assurance department during internal audits, customer audits. Prepare audit documentation, respond to audit observations, implement corrective and preventive actions, and ensure continuous regulatory compliance.
Collaborate with Production, Packaging, and Purchase departments to ensure consistent product quality and compliance throughout the manufacturing process.
Monitor compliance with GMP, GHP, FSSAI, AYUSH, and other applicable quality and regulatory requirements while driving continuous process improvement.
